Studying for the SAT in Irondequoit, NY
Whether you're just getting started on your SAT prep in Irondequoit or you're taking the test tomorrow, we've put together some tips to help raise your score. If you haven't registered for the SAT, you'll want to sign up at least one month in advance to avoid late fees. The SAT is offered seven times each year, on one Saturday in January, March, May, June, October, November, and December. It's wise to register early to avoid late-registration fees.
Once you're registered, check out average scores for schools you're applying to as well as whether or not the essay section is required. Many schools, like University of Rochester or Saint John Fisher College require students to complete the 50-minute essay section.
It's not uncommon to take the SAT more than once. There is no restriction on how many times you can take the test, but you want to take the test in time for you to submit your best scores to the colleges of your choice. Once you're registered for your test date, you can use a variety of books, apps, or prep courses to get ready for the exam.
SAT prep courses are always available as an option to help you raise your score. If you can't find a local option in Irondequoit, know there are many online options with live instruction available.

Colleges near Irondequoit, New York
| School | Location | School Type | Undergrad Population | Percent Admitted |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| University of Rochester | Rochester,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 5447 | 38% |
| Saint John Fisher College | Rochester,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 2832 | 65% |
| Rochester Institute of Technology | Rochester,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 13032 | 59% |
| Roberts Wesleyan College | Rochester,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 1388 | 58% |
| SUNY College at Brockport | Brockport, NY | 4-year, Public | 7119 | 42% |
| SUNY at Geneseo | Geneseo, NY | 4-year, Public | 5495 | 38% |
| Wells College | Aurora,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 568 | 71% |
| SUNY College at Oswego | Oswego, NY | 4-year, Public | 7200 | 47% |
| Houghton College | Houghton,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 1311 | 83% |
| University at Buffalo | Buffalo, NY | 4-year, Public | 19368 | 51% |
| Medaille College | Buffalo,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 1816 | 69% |
| Alfred University | Alfred,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 1909 | 70% |
| Canisius College | Buffalo,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 3196 | 78% |
| SUNY College at Buffalo | Buffalo, NY | 4-year, Public | 9822 | 42% |
| D'Youville College | Buffalo,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 1866 | 88% |
| St Joseph's College of Nursing at St Joseph's Hospital Health Center | Syracuse, NY | 2-year, Private not-for-profit | 289 | 27% |
| SUNY College of Environmental Science and Forestry | Syracuse, NY | 4-year, Public | 2104 | 46% |
| Le Moyne College | Syracuse,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 2784 | 64% |
| Ithaca College | Ithaca,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 6440 | 69% |
| Elmira College | Elmira, NY | 4-year, Private not-for-profit | 1359 | 82% |
